Maker(s):Marquet, Albert
Culture:French (1875 - 1947)
Title:Algerian Women
Date Made:1920 or after; perhaps ca. 1920-21
Type:Drawing
Materials:ink on tan wove paper
Measurements:sheet: 4 7/8 x 7 5/8 in.; 12.3825 x 19.3675 cm
Narrative Inscription:  undated, signed in ink at lower right: Marquet
Accession Number:  SC 1984.10.37
Credit Line:Bequest of Selma Erving, class of 1927
Museum Collection:  Smith College Museum of Art
1984_10_37.jpg

Description:
two women wearing draped native costumes with covered heads; child seated nearby
